Paul C. Seeberg
Greater than one weekBeen using this for years. I was a bit worried about the apparent re-formulation. Especially after reading some reviews, stating it was like Crisco or it had a chemical smell. It does NOT. It gets absorbed into the skin (at least my skin) shockingly fast. I usually keep applying it til it stops getting absorbed! Performance is great! There is virtually no greasy feel to it at all. Great for the face. I have problems with most sunscreens irritating my face. This is the only product I have used that does not irritate. But the new reef friendly formula looks, feels, smells just like the old formula. Performs the same as well. Being an avid sailor, I have used virtually every brand. I keep coming back to this one. It is just right
